    To achieve the "Best in the West" achievement, focus on these core categories of the Red Dead Redemption 2 100% Checklist:

    Missions and Strangers: Complete all 107 story missions and at least 10 Stranger mission strands.

    Collectibles: You must find all 9 gang member graves, collect one full set of Cigarette Cards, and find all 20 Dreamcatchers.

    Compendium: Study 50 different animal species and discover at least 10 horse breeds.

    Player Tasks: Fully upgrade your Health, Stamina, and Dead Eye cores and reach level 4 bonding with at least one horse. Fast-Track Tips for New Players

    Early Wealth: Visit the island in the middle of Flat Iron Lake to find two gold bars worth $1,000 hidden under a rock.

    The Best Horse: Head to Lake Isabella in the Grizzlies to tame the White Arabian, which is the fastest horse available for free in the early game.

    Fast Travel: You can unlock one-way fast travel from your gang camp by purchasing the "Lodgings" upgrade from the camp ledger.

    Legendary Hunting: Prioritize hunting the Legendary Buck first; its trinket increases the quality of pelts you receive from other animals, making crafting much easier. Troubleshooting Build 1311.23

Narrative and World Building

    The core experience of RDR2 is its 40 to 60-hour main story following Arthur Morgan and the Van der Linde gang. Emotional Depth

    : The writing is widely praised as a masterpiece, focusing on the decline of the Wild West and character relationships rather than just action. Living World

    : The level of detail is unmatched, from how snow accumulates on Arthur’s coat to the realistic behavior of wildlife. Deliberate Pacing

    : The game is intentionally slow; actions like skinning animals or cleaning weapons are tactile and time-consuming, which contributes to its immersive, grounded feel.     This isn’t just a shooter; it’s a simulation. You have to eat to keep your health core up, clean your gun to prevent jams, and manage your horse’s bond. The physics system makes every interaction—whether opening a door or tackling an enemy—feel weighted and realistic.
